The Life Properties Completes $4M Capital Improvement Program at The Life at Beverly Palms in Pasadena, Texas

The Life Properties,the property management and construction management affiliate of Olive Tree Holdings, a mission-driven private investment company with a focus on real estate, today announced the completion of a $4 million capital improvement initiative at The Life at Beverly Palms, a 308-unit, multifamily community in Pasadena, Texas.

“We’re thrilled to be celebrating the completion of the capital improvement program at The Life at Beverly Palms” said Jamin Harkness, President of The Life Properties. “With a primary mission of enhancing the quality of life for our residents, we’re proud to be delivering an upgraded community to Beverly Palms residents as well as the larger Houston-metro community.”

Interior elements of the capital improvement program at The Life at Beverly Palms included select in-unit upgrades, new paint, and window replacements across the property. Exterior improvements have encompassed sidewalk and concrete repairs, landscape improvements, roof repairs, security system upgrades, new paint, and a series of repairs to the LED lighting across the property. Additionally, repairs were made to the shared resident amenity spaces including the community room, pool and picnic area, laundry center, dog park and children’s playground.

Additionally, The Life Properties continues to closely collaborate with residents of The Life at Beverly Palms, providing them with programs like Stake and Flex. These initiatives are designed to enhance the financial stability and housing security of residents. Stake provides renter wealth creation through cash back rewards for on-time rent payments and savings account growth. Flex facilitates flexible rent payment options, helping residents avoid late fees or eviction filings when needed.

Built in 1971, The Life at Beverly Palms offers a mix of one-, two- and three-bedroom residences, all inclusive of fully equipped kitchens with granite countertops, modern fans with overhead lighting, and spacious walk-in closets in the bedroom areas, as well as on-site maintenance and a laundry center. The community is conveniently located just minutes away from a variety of neighborhood shopping, greenspace and golf offerings.

Established in 2017, The Life Properties has managed Olive Tree Holding’s lifetime portfolio of over 16,000 units of workforce and affordable housing. The team has managed over 4,400 units of affordable housing across 18 properties and has overseen the allocation of $250 million in capital expenditure funds throughout the lifecycle of 54 investments.
